Have you ever noticed how quickly a coffee date can turn into a complaint session? That lunch with friends where everyone's griping about work, relationships, or the news? What if there was a better way?
A beautiful glass mug with a Lao Tzu quote became my unexpected life philosophy: "Come, let us have some tea and continue to talk about happy things." This simple statement contains profound wisdom about how we choose to engage with others and the world around us.
The magic lies not just in suggesting we discuss positive topics, but in the word "continue" β implying that talking about happy things should be our default state. We don't need to manufacture joy; we can simply recognize and extend it.
